GENERAL MORNING PRAYER.

IN the name of our Redeemer we would thank Thee, Lord God Almighty, that Thou hast preserved our lives unto another day. In His name and for His sake we would earnestly beseech Thee to carry us through the same in cheerful obedience to Thy will. Leave us not for one moment to our own devices and desires, but teach us deeply to feel, and meekly to acknowledge, our iniquity. Let Thy Holy Spirit work in us an abiding conviction of our true state, and incline us to look ever to His cross, in whom alone is our health and our hope. Enable us to turn from every known error, and to abstain from every dangerous indulgence. Overrule us in all we think, and say, and do, to keep under our bodies, and follow what belongs unto our peace. Deliver us from all indolence and intemperance; from the deceitfulness of riches; from the snares of the world; and from all fleshly wisdom. Humble us entirely before Thy throne, and help our unbelief, that in continual prayer and heedful vigilance we seek from Thee our only strength, and hold in Thee our every purpose. Cleanse our hearts, and day by day renew within us a

right spirit, that we may honestly desire, and stedfastly endeavour, to amend our lives according to Thy word. Teach us to seek Thy righteousness in fervent faith and singleness of mind. Make us deeply and sincerely thankful to Thee for the many comforts and conveniences we are enjoying, for Thy great goodness to us and to all men; for the means of grace and the hope of glory. Throughout this day, keep steadily before us the certainty of death and judgment, so far as in Thee we may bear that awful truth. Enable each of us to conduct ourselves aright to every member of this household, and to every other person with whom we may have any intercourse. Give us grace to improve each passing hour, to discharge every present duty. Bless our friends and relations. According to Thy providence and mercy train us all up to love Thee. In sickness and in sorrow, in health and in prosperity, guard and protect us all in soul and body. Grant that we may indeed embrace and evermore hold fast the blessed hope of salvation in Jesus Christ, may truly live and die in Him, through whom all glory, and wisdom, and thanksgiving, and honour, and power, and might, be unto our God for ever. Amen.

GENERAL EVENING PRAYER.

LORD God Almighty! for the sake of Him who died on the cross to save sinners, have mercy upon us, forgive us all our sins, negligence, and ignorance, and grant us Thy Holy Spirit, that we truly repent them all. Enable us to consider wisely the actions and events of the day now past, and to call upon Thee with lowly, penitent, and obedient hearts, while it is yet now, the accepted time. Teach us the great love of our Redeemer for sinful man, and through Him thy gracious promises of pardon, and help, and mercy. Let not our hearts be hardened within us, but soften them and renew them after Thy law, that we meekly confess our offences against Thee and against our neighbour, in the stedfast purpose of amending our lives. Put away from us all impatience, perverseness, and ill-temper, all offensive sayings and uncharitable thoughts. Deliver us from pride and hypocrisy, from malice, hatred, and envy, from selfishness and discontent: and set each of us to the performance of our several duties with cheerfulness and zeal. Make us active and diligent in our earthly calling, and ever mindful of Thine honour and glory. Preserve us

from all undue anxiety about the things of this world, and grant us strength and wisdom to lay up for ourselves a treasure in heaven. May we upon all occasions do to others as we would they should do to us; and think and speak of others as we would they should think and speak of us. Work in us and work with us, that we entirely believe and substantially render our religion the main business of every day: and that in humble gratitude we leave under Thy continual providence every person we love and every pursuit we cherish. Make us earnestly thankful to Thee for Thy great goodness to us and to all men, for the means of grace and the hope of glory. Bless our friends and relations. Protect us all in soul and body this night, and of Thy mercy so conduct us through this life, that finally we partake Thy salvation in Jesus Christ. Amen.
